debunk
verb de·bunk \(ˌ)dē-ˈbəŋk\
: to show that something (such as a belief or theory) is not true : to show the falseness of (a story, idea, statement, etc.)
Full Definition of DEBUNK
transitive verb
: to expose the sham or falseness of <debunk a legend>
— de·bunk·er noun

First Known Use of DEBUNK
1923
